Company Overview

Denso Corporation (OTCMKTS: DNZOY) is a global supplier of automotive technology, systems and components headquartered in Kariya, Aichi Prefecture, Japan. The company designs, manufactures and supplies a wide range of parts and systems for original equipment manufacturers (OEMs) and the aftermarket. Denso’s offerings span thermal systems, powertrain control, electrification components, electronic modules, sensors and actuators, and vehicle safety and driver assistance technologies.

Key product areas include climate control and HVAC components, radiators and heat exchangers, engine and fuel-management systems, starters and alternators, electronic control units (ECUs), sensors, and a growing portfolio of electrification products such as inverters, battery-management systems and charging components. Denso also develops advanced driver assistance systems (ADAS), connectivity and telematics solutions, and other electronics that support vehicle safety, efficiency and autonomous driving capabilities.

Founded in the postwar period as part of the Toyota Group’s supplier network, Denso has grown into a multinational company with manufacturing, R&D and sales operations across Asia, the Americas, Europe and other regions. The company serves major global automakers as well as the independent aftermarket, and it typically emphasizes long-term supplier relationships, engineering collaboration and just-in-time manufacturing to support vehicle production worldwide.

Denso’s strategic focus is on innovation in electrification, automation and connectivity to address industry trends toward carbon reduction and autonomous mobility. The company invests in research and development, partnerships and joint projects aimed at improving fuel economy, vehicle safety and the integration of new mobility services, while maintaining a large manufacturing footprint to support global vehicle production and aftermarket demand.

DNZOY Stock Analysis - Frequently Asked Questions

Denso's stock was trading at $13.64 at the start of the year. Since then, DNZOY stock has decreased by 11.4% and is now trading at $12.08.

Denso Corp. (OTCMKTS:DNZOY) posted its earnings results on Thursday, July, 30th. The company reported $0.16 earnings per share for the quarter, missing analysts' consensus estimates of $0.20 by $0.04. The firm had revenue of $12.01 billion for the quarter, compared to analysts' expectations of $11.42 billion. Denso had a trailing twelve-month return on equity of 7.71% and a net margin of 5.59%.

Shares of Denso split on Monday, October 2nd 2023.The 2-1 split was announced on Monday, October 2nd 2023. The newly issued shares were issued to shareholders after the market closes on Monday, October 2nd 2023. An investor that had 100 shares of stock prior to the split would have 200 shares after the split.
